The Evolution of Cloud-Based Infrastructure: Trends and Innovations
Cloud computing has undergone a rapid evolution, transforming from a experimental technology to the backbone of modern IT systems. This shift is driven by several key trends, including increasing demand for scalability, improved security, and a priority on cost optimization.
One notable innovation is the rise of serverless computing, which allows developers to run code without managing servers. This paradigm offers considerable benefits in terms of scalability and cost savings. Another trend is the growing utilization of containerization, which enables applications to be packaged and deployed consistently across different environments. This promotes portability and reduces deployment complexity.
The future of cloud-based infrastructure is likely to be shaped by further innovations in areas such as artificial intelligence (AI), machine learning (ML), and edge computing. These technologies have the potential to disrupt the way we deploy and manage cloud-based services.
As the cloud develops, it will continue to provide businesses with a resilient platform for innovation and growth.
